    About Gridware
    Gridware is a San Francisco-based technology company dedicated to protecting and enhancing the electrical grid. We pioneered a groundbreaking new class of grid management called active grid response (AGR), focused on monitoring the electrical, physical, and environmental aspects of the grid that affect reliability and safety. Gridware’s advanced Active Grid Response platform uses high-precision sensors to detect potential issues early, enabling proactive maintenance and fault mitigation. This comprehensive approach helps improve safety, reduce outages, and ensure the grid operates efficiently. The company is backed by climate-tech and Silicon Valley investors.     Role Overview

    Gridware is seeking Field Operations Technicians to support a large-scale deployment program across various regions. This role is responsible for coordinating and supporting the installation of Gridware’s advanced sensing systems on utility infrastructure while ensuring work is completed safely, efficiently, and to the highest quality standards.

    The ideal candidate enjoys working outdoors, thrives in dynamic field environments, communicates effectively with contractors and utility personnel, and is comfortable taking ownership of field operations in remote locations.

    Location & Schedule

    Deployment Areas

    • Thousand Oaks, CA 
    • Acton, CA

    Training

    • Training begins July 27th 2026
    • Richmond, CA
    • All travel, lodging, and meals provided during training

    Work Schedule

    • Monday–Thursday
    • 8-hour shifts
    • Rotational schedules available to ensure adequate rest and recovery
    • Part-Time W-2 Seasonal Position

    Compensation

    • $30/hour regular pay
    • $45/hour overtime pay
    • Overtime eligible after 8 hours in a day

    Project Duration

    • Expected through middle of September.
    • Opportunity to support future Gridware utility deployments
